OverviewThe Aztec Empire of Mexico was famous for its fierce warriors well-designed cities and magnificent artwork. The Aztec people were known for their advances in education medicine and agriculture. Delve into fascinating time periods This series allows readers to explore different times and places in history from different perspectives.
